Output 2943ef5f81f5e52414087f312d153b1e2b34c3a82bef62914e9f69cbb0848add:0

value
18222561
script pubkey
OP_0 OP_PUSHBYTES_20 03c8f7976f1d4d21bac322aa18f8dc84ac585a5b
address
bc1qq0y009m0r4xjrwkry24p37xusjk9skjml5qnt3
transaction
2943ef5f81f5e52414087f312d153b1e2b34c3a82bef62914e9f69cbb0848add
spent
true